Humanity as Verb by J.B. Pravda
How striking in their modern becoming, from a distinct nascence, now
clarion calls to low and high that to be is but aside, whence, by dint
of passion's fire, unto the Heavens can all aspire.
And came They to this cosmic spire unheralded, waylaid or shapeless in
their evanescence.
Yet bespoke He, Grant, in the 19th century from beginning: "I think
that&;#8230;I am more verb than noun" and entered Time's eternal
realm; yet became, in the subsequent count, He, Fuller, from whose
cranial dome issued godlike the geodesy's pathway toward tomorrow: "I
think that I am more verb than noun".
Now, come They, You, I, in growing numbers, toward ultimate becoming,
crying, blissfully, "We are verb, we are growing toward Universe."
